We compared two Professional market GPUs: 6GB VRAM Data Center GPU Flex 140 and 6GB VRAM Tesla X2070 to see which GPU has better performance in key specifications, benchmark tests, power consumption, etc.
Main Differences
Intel Data Center GPU Flex 140 's Advantages
Released 11 years and 1 months late
Boost Clock1950MHz
Larger VRAM bandwidth (186.0GB/s vs 177.4GB/s)
576 additional rendering cores
Lower TDP (75W vs 225W)
